Meet Zhou Bing, PayPal Government Relations\' Man on the Ground in China

August 5, 2010

 

 Bing

 

1. How long have you been with PayPal, where do you work from and what is your job title?

I am absolutely a green hand in PayPal, as I just enter my third month here. I am based in Beijing and head the government relations function for PayPal Greater China. However, as PayPal China headquarters is in Shanghai, I actually spend almost half of my time in Shanghai.  

2. Where did you work before PayPal?

I worked for the Ministry of Commerce of China from 1992-2003, and then  Bo\'ao Forum for Asia,  a Davos-like think-tank focusing on free trade and investment promotion  in Asia. In 2006, I joined GE Capital China, as the head of government affairs, and worked there until I joined PayPal in March 2010.

3. What are you doing to help our customers?

eBay China and PayPal China are focused on cross border trade (CBT). Most of our customers are small or even micro business (including the self-employed). The current issue is that neither the CBT business model nor our customers are fully recognized by the government. Current policies in custom clearance and foreign exchange administration cannot be applied to CBT businesses, and as a result our customers cannot benefit from the free conversion of their foreign currency income.

To solve this issue, PayPal China is working with the national government to have CBT businesses recognized.
